Riot, what's your justification for the Hunter's Machete changes currently on PBE?
I'm really not happy about them for a number of reasons.
First of all, the changes completely fail to address the problem. The problem wasn't that junglers were too sustained, it was that the fast clearing junglers were too sustained and the slow clearing junglers were not sustained nearly enough.
all just get the living crap kicked out of them on their first clears, which really hurts their viability in any kind of competitive game modes. Just picking them is asking to be invaded and ganked at your second buff for a free kill.
Second of all, the changes on PBE just make the listed junglers even WORSE. What is Sejuani or Nautilus going to do with +10 attack damage against minions? They don't benefit nearly as much from it as
do, and those junglers are perfectly fine right now.
These changes make the strong junglers even stronger while making the weak junglers even weaker. Honestly, I'm not sure it's even going to be possible to clear with jungle Nautilus anymore after this patch. I was already coming within 100 HP of dying at Red my first clear-I guess I'll just play Naut support and never touch Sejuani at all under any circumstance.
Riot, please explain your rationale for these changes.
